tayiš תַּ֫יִשׁ ‘male goat’ (Hebrew)

Etymology?: from an unused root meaning to butt

tayiš n, m
1) he-goat

Mentioned in Genesis 32:15, 30:35 Proverbs 30:31 2 Chronicles 17:11
